How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sedgefield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sedgefield Studio Apartments | $1,201 | $905 | $1,990 |
| Sedgefield 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,343 | $975 | $1,856 |
| Sedgefield 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,564 | $1,091 | $10,000+ |
| Sedgefield 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,786 | $1,250 | $2,621 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sedgefield
How much are Studio apartments in Sedgefield?
There are currently 16 Studio Apartments in Sedgefield with rent ranges from $905 to $1,990 with an average price of $1,201.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Sedgefield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Sedgefield ranges from $975 to $1,856 with an average monthly rent of $1,343.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Sedgefield c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Sedgefield range from $1,091 to $15,240.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,564.
